What is the cheapest month to fly from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port to Sri Lanka?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port to Sri Lanka,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port to Sri Lanka is April, when tickets cost $883 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and December,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,395 and $1,324 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port to Sri Lanka?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port to Sri Lanka,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port to Sri Lanka, you should book around 4 weeks before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 19 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Washington Dulles Airport to Sri Lanka?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Washington Dulles Airport to Sri Lanka with an airline and back with another airline.
